23 pitches. Aid version of Longhope Route Direct (E9). See also Longhope Route.

An extraordinary adventure taking on the main challenge of the enormous St John's Head.

Dave MacLeod:

The Longhope route was first climbed as an aid route by Ed Drummond and Oliver Hill in 1970. After climbing it yesterday I have a doubly renewed respect for the boldness of climbers of that period. To venture up that cliff without cams, taking the steepest line possible was a hardcore effort. They spent 7 days climbing the route, sleeping in hammocks or in the big sandstone breaks with the fulmars.
